We got to know a few days ago that English bowler Mark Wood has been ruled out of IPL 2022 after he picked up an injury during the ongoing test series between England and West Indies. This is a big blow to Lucknow Super Giants who had bought Mark Wood for a whopping price of 7.5 Crores. In fact, he was one of their costliest foreign bowlers. However, it is now confirmed that he will be missing the season and thus Lucknow will have to look for a replacement for the Englishman.
Rumour has it that Lucknow Super Giants have already found their replacement for Mark Wood. According to reports, Lucknow Super Giants are set to sign Bangladeshi fast bowler Taskin Ahmed, who is considered to be one of their best pacers across all the formats, as the Englishman’s replacement.
Taskin Ahmed has not played in a single IPL match before and this would be his first-ever season in India’s big money league. With Shakib Al Hasan going unsold in IPL 2022 Mega Auction, this would also mean that Taskin Ahmed will be the second Bangladeshi to play in the Indian Premier League this season alongside Mustafizur Rahman.
Taskin Ahmed has played 33 T20I matches for Bangladesh and he has picked up 23 wickets. His record in ODI cricket is much better. There, he has picked up 77 wickets in 44 matches which is a great statistic.
